Michael Baroody MD Makes Patients Feel Comfortable, Starting With The Initial Evaluation
From the first meeting with Michael Baroody MD, patients will recognize the top quality care he offers to every client. During the initial evaluation, Michael Baroody MD shares general information, listens to concerns, and determines if the client is a candidate for cosmetic surgery. A patient can either have a face to face consultation with Michael Baroody MD or they can request to have a virtual consultation by sending in completed forms along with a series of pictures for the staff at Baroody Plastic Surgery to review. This option is a good choice for those who live farther away from the office or in another state. Those who choose the virtual meeting will be contacted and informed if they are a good candidate for the proposed procedure(s). They will also receive flight information, car service details, and conveniently located hotel accommodations.
Michael Baroody MD Is Highly Qualified and Educated
Michael Baroody MD is a board certified plastic surgeon. He attended Cornell University and earned his medical degree from the Upstate Medical University in Syracuse, New York. He then was selected to become the first plastic and reconstructive surgeon trained using the advanced curriculum at Penn State University, Milton S. Hershey Medical Center. Michael Baroody MD has earned a number of high honors.
